We have all heard the proverb that teaches, “slow and steady wins the race.” But what if slow isn’t an option? In the wake of COVID-19, many businesses sped through the digitization process to transform their businesses in record time. In their haste, important data protection measures and security considerations were either undermined, or simply not considered.
To meet the heightened demand for cloud-based applications, businesses are migrating most, if not all, apps, files, and other business elements to public or private clouds. This helps users work more efficiently from home, but it also means more information is unprotected and available for cybercriminals to grab. The inconvenient truth is that, while most businesses have been distracted by digital transformation (DX), sensitive data has been left on a metaphorical windowsill, like a freshly baked apple pie.
